The Director of Research for the Department of Emergency Medicine (EM) will:

  • Oversee the coordination, development, and quality improvement of research activities.
  • Work closely with the EM residency program leadership to improve resident training and foster healthy intellectual dialogue.
  • Assist EM staff/Core Faculty in efforts to improve faculty engagement in research and scholarly activities.
  • Provide oversight of the research coordinator position.
  • Lead maintenance and improvement of the research program.
  • Assist the EM residency program director regarding compliance with RRC regulations.
  • Work closely with Geisinger core research team to coordinate programs and projects that advance the mission of Emergency Medicine research at Geisinger.

This full-time position is split 40% research and 60% clinical. Education and experience (Required):

  • Career emergency physician with proven research experience, including success in obtaining and leading federally funded or equivalent research.
  • Minimum of 10 years of clinical practice.
  • Board certification in emergency medicine by ABEM or AOBEM.
  • Experience in research mentoring and collaborative program building.

Geisinger’s Emergency Medicine Team Is Not Afraid To Do Things Differently When It Comes To Delivering Excellent Care. That Spirit Of Innovation And Excellence Drives Everything We Do, Including

  • Longstanding EM Residency program in the central region with Geisinger Wyoming Valley welcoming our ACGME Accredited inaugural class expected July of 2026. To learn more, click here.
  • Ultrasound fellowship program in the central region.
  • Sports medicine fellowship programs located in both the central and northeast regions.
  • Robust emergency medical services program: nine state-of-the-art helicopters stationed at six bases across the system, two Critical Care Ground Transports in a regional model, a strong and growing ground EMS agency including our nationally recognized mobile integrated health program.
  • Progressive care models focused on innovative early intervention and post-acute care options rather than historical reactivity to decrease hospital and ED congestion.
  • Growing pediatric emergency medicine program.
  • Established trauma program with trauma designations at multiple sites. Each region includes a Level 1 trauma center, comprehensive stroke center, and STEMI receiving center.
  • Embedded, multi-disciplinary team of care managers and clinical pharmacists in emergency departments to create a holistic, streamlined process from triage to discharge.
  • Geisinger has produced and is still home to industry leaders in our specialty including state and national leaders in ACEP, PACEP, ABEM, EMS, Research, and Education.
